Do You Need Dental Implants?

Dental implants are replacement solutions to missing teeth, severely decayed teeth and loose dentures, with success rates of up to 98%. Your dental implant which could last up to 20 years with good oral hygiene. Although more costly than bridges and dentures at first, it could become more cost effective in the long run.

Dental implants have a biocompatible titanium root which is surgically secured in your jawbone before an abutment and crown is attached. Benefits of Dental Implants

Long Lasting & Durable

Implants could last up to 20 years with good oral hygiene. They should be cleaned just like your natural teeth and routinely checked.

Superior Comfort

Implants are pain free and comfortable. They do not loosen like dentures over time and feel, function and look just like your natural teeth.

Improved Chewing Function

As implants are securely rooted to your jawbone and are biocompatible, you don’t have to worry about discomfort when chewing hard foods at all.

Prevents Premature Ageing

Implants support your facial structure in place of missing or extracted teeth, thereby preventing premature sagging and ageing.

Improved Self Esteem

As implants are colour matched to your neighbouring teeth and fit in your smile perfectly, you can feel confident at all times.

Protects Healthy Teeth

Implant procedure does not impact neighbouring teeth. There is no drilling on neighbouring teeth which is a requirement for dental bridges.
